Beaches and Coastal Attractions: Sun, Sand, and Surf

With over 400 miles of coastline, Rhode Island boasts some of the beautiful beaches and coastal attractions in New England. From popular tourist destinations like Newport and Narragansett to hidden gems like Charlestown and Misquamicut, there’s no shortage of sandy shores and scenic vistas to explore along the Rhode Island coast.
